HELP with screen shots etc
Hello Gentlemen.
Can someone point me in the direction of taking an ingame map screen shot.
I've tried my KB print Scrn button but don't appear to have anything.
Is there a particular key from within ArmA to use and if so where does it locate the snap-shot.

The print screen only seems to work if you switch over and paste into something that can accept images from the clipboard. The best bet is to have a program like fraps installed which will generate screen shots on a key press.
